- Information Technology AAQ
Information Technology is a Pearson Level 3 Alternative Academic Qualification (AAQ) — the BTEC National in Information Technology (Extended Certificate).
This qualification offers an applied and practical approach to studying IT. You’ll explore the fundamentals of IT systems, including how software and hardware work together and the wider implications of using technology in society.

What can you expect from Information Technology AAQ?
You will engage with four mandatory units that cover key areas of Information Technology. The qualification emphasises applied learning, enabling you to develop practical skills and understanding that are relevant to the IT sector.
Year 1
Unit 1: Information Technology Systems
Unit 3: Website Development
Year 2
Unit 2: Cyber Security and Incident Management
Unit 4: Relational Database Development
What can I do with a qualification in Information Technology?
This qualification prepares you for a wide range of higher education courses in areas such as Business, Information Systems, Cybersecurity, and Computer Science. It also gives you a solid foundation for starting a career in the digital sector.
How is this course assessed?
The qualification comprises four mandatory units:
Unit 1: Information Technology Systems – External assessment (120 GLH)
Unit 2: Cyber Security and Incident Management – External assessment (120 GLH)
Unit 3: Website Development – Internal assessment (60 GLH)
Unit 4: Relational Database Development – Internal assessment (60 GLH)
